Eh, I have free time for once, might as well post something. I had a judge planned for my fangame idea that could've been perfect for this comp, but I've posted his sprites before on the Case Developers Discord server, so I don't think it'd be fair. As for my actual submission, I decided to sprite another character from my fangame idea: Python Rembrandt An international German prosecutor, and the one who mentored Klavier Gavin. Rembrandt is distinctly known for his flamboyant demeanor and fashion, earning him the nickname of "The Iron Masquerade". Despite finding the truth essential, he's still devoted to his role as prosecutor, continually proving any and all possibility of the defendant's guilt until he can no longer do so. He loves theatrics, and projects a grandiose persona in court, although wasting time with trifling details and futile efforts can ruin his mood. That's it. Obviously, it's a noticeable frankensprite, and it came out smaller than I wanted it to be, but I think I did a pretty good job in portraying the idea of what I wanted. |
